Forex Trading: An Introduction
The foreign exchange (Forex) market represents the largest and most liquid financial market in the world, characterized by the decentralized trading of currencies. Participants take part in Forex trading with the main objective of capitalizing on fluctuations in exchange rates. For example, speculators may take positions based on anticipated movements in currency values, while hedgers use the market to mitigate currency risk related to international transactions. The Forex market operates virtually continuously, 24 hours a day, five days a week, facilitating trading activity across multiple time zones. Nonetheless, the inherent volatility and complexity of the Forex market require a thorough understanding of its dynamics and associated risks.
Understanding the Role of Forex Brokers
Access to the Forex market is typically facilitated through Forex brokers, who act as go-betweens between individual traders and the larger market infrastructure. These brokers provide trading platforms that enable clients to execute buy and sell orders for various currency pairs. Additionally, Forex brokers often furnish traders with analytical tools, market data, and educational resources to inform trading decisions. The specific terms and conditions offered by Forex brokers, such as spreads, margin requirements, and commission structures, can greatly affect trading profitability. What to Look for in a Forex Broker Review
When critically assessing Forex broker reviews, several key factors warrant careful consideration:
Regulatory Oversight: Scrutinize the regulatory status of the broker and the reputation of the regulatory agencies involved.
Trading Platform: Assess the user-friendliness, stability, and range of features offered by the trading platform.
Pricing: Evaluate the clarity and competitiveness of the broker's pricing structure, including spreads, commissions, and other fees.
Customer Service Quality: Check the responsiveness, expertise, and accessibility of customer support channels.
Deposit and Withdrawal Policies: Look at the ease and speed of deposit and withdrawal processes, as well as any related restrictions or charges.
Account Options: Determine whether the broker offers account types that suit the trader's particular needs and risk tolerance.
